# - Find the NumPy libraries
# This module finds if NumPy is installed, and sets the following variables
# indicating where it is.
#
# TODO: Update to provide the libraries and paths for linking npymath lib.
#
#  NUMPY_FOUND               - was NumPy found
#  NUMPY_VERSION             - the version of NumPy found as a string
#  NUMPY_VERSION_MAJOR       - the major version number of NumPy
#  NUMPY_VERSION_MINOR       - the minor version number of NumPy
#  NUMPY_VERSION_PATCH       - the patch version number of NumPy
#  NUMPY_VERSION_DECIMAL     - e.g. version 1.6.1 is 10601
#  PYTHON_NUMPY_INCLUDE_DIR        - path to the NumPy include files

# Finding NumPy involves calling the Python interpreter
if(BUILD_PYTHON_WRAPPER)
    find_package(PythonInterp REQUIRED)
else()
    find_package(PythonInterp)
endif()

if(NOT PYTHONINTERP_FOUND)
    set(NUMPY_FOUND FALSE)
    return()
endif()

execute_process(COMMAND "${PYTHON_EXECUTABLE}" "-c"
    "import numpy as n; print(n.__version__); print(n.get_include());"
    RESULT_VARIABLE _NUMPY_SEARCH_SUCCESS
    OUTPUT_VARIABLE _NUMPY_VALUES_OUTPUT
    ERROR_VARIABLE _NUMPY_ERROR_VALUE
    OUTPUT_STRIP_TRAILING_WHITESPACE)

if(NOT _NUMPY_SEARCH_SUCCESS MATCHES 0)
    if(NumPy_FIND_REQUIRED)
        message(FATAL_ERROR
            "NumPy import failure:\n${_NUMPY_ERROR_VALUE}")
    endif()
    set(NUMPY_FOUND FALSE)
    return()
endif()

# Convert the process output into a list
string(REGEX REPLACE ";" "\\\\;" _NUMPY_VALUES ${_NUMPY_VALUES_OUTPUT})
string(REGEX REPLACE "\n" ";" _NUMPY_VALUES ${_NUMPY_VALUES})
list(GET _NUMPY_VALUES 0 NUMPY_VERSION)
list(GET _NUMPY_VALUES 1 PYTHON_NUMPY_INCLUDE_DIR)

string(REGEX MATCH "^[0-9]+\\.[0-9]+\\.[0-9]+" _VER_CHECK "${NUMPY_VERSION}")
if("${_VER_CHECK}" STREQUAL "")
    # The output from Python was unexpected. Raise an error always
    # here, because we found NumPy, but it appears to be corrupted somehow.
    message(FATAL_ERROR
        "Requested version and include path from NumPy, got instead:\n${_NUMPY_VALUES_OUTPUT}\n")
    return()
endif()

# Make sure all directory separators are '/'
string(REGEX REPLACE "\\\\" "/" PYTHON_NUMPY_INCLUDE_DIR ${PYTHON_NUMPY_INCLUDE_DIR})

# Get the major and minor version numbers
string(REGEX REPLACE "\\." ";" _NUMPY_VERSION_LIST ${NUMPY_VERSION})
list(GET _NUMPY_VERSION_LIST 0 NUMPY_VERSION_MAJOR)
list(GET _NUMPY_VERSION_LIST 1 NUMPY_VERSION_MINOR)
list(GET _NUMPY_VERSION_LIST 2 NUMPY_VERSION_PATCH)
string(REGEX MATCH "[0-9]*" NUMPY_VERSION_PATCH ${NUMPY_VERSION_PATCH})
math(EXPR NUMPY_VERSION_DECIMAL
    "(${NUMPY_VERSION_MAJOR} * 10000) + (${NUMPY_VERSION_MINOR} * 100) + ${NUMPY_VERSION_PATCH}")

find_package_message(NUMPY
    "Found NumPy: version \"${NUMPY_VERSION}\" ${PYTHON_NUMPY_INCLUDE_DIR}"
    "${PYTHON_NUMPY_INCLUDE_DIR}${NUMPY_VERSION}")


FIND_PACKAGE_HANDLE_STANDARD_ARGS( NUMPY DEFAULT_MSG 
 PYTHON_NUMPY_INCLUDE_DIR )


set(NUMPY_FOUND TRUE)
